In Valparaiso, the city is offering a New Neighbor City Services guide for new or returning residents. “The new neighbor guide is designed to help residents access services like water and trash pick-up, but also to share what makes Valpo special – like our parks, transit system, public art and opportunities for engagement,” said Maggie Clifton, Valparaiso’s community engagement director and creator of the guide.
“Welcoming new residents or a new neighbor to your block is a unique opportunity to introduce ourselves. We want to help residents feel familiar and invite them to be an active part of our community,” said Mayor Jon Costas who included a welcome letter in the guide. “We’re so pleased to be a growing community, a place where people want to live, to do business and to call home,” he said. The digital guide, available online, introduces Valparaiso’s services, provides a map of neighborhoods and shares city highlights.
In creating the New Neighbor Guide, the City of Valparaiso says it consulted with neighborhood groups as well as with the real estate community about what they are interested in knowing about the community. The feedback helped to shape content, including a handy quick links page connecting residents to city departments, pathways maps, city calendars, educational opportunities and more.
The New Neighbor City Services Guide will be distributed to new residents and those relocating within the city via a postcard with a link to access the digital guide. It is also available online at tinyurl.com/WelcomeValpo or on the Community Engagement page at Valpo.us .
